Save Money And Reduce Climate Change

With reports that the polar ice caps are dwindling away and climate change is wreaking havoc with our weather patterns, it has become increasingly obvious that we must all take steps to decrease global warming and our dependence on fossil fuels.  The increases in world population and industrialization mean that our energy needs will continue to expand, so it is imperative that we look to other, clean sources for our energy supplies.

Thankfully, there is an ever-increasing number of responsible people adopting energy-efficient principles and the use of renewable energy sources in their homes.  The benefits of being pro-active in this area are many, both on a personal level and also for the wider community.

  • By saving energy, or using renewable energy sources, you’ll save money on energy bills
  • By using less energy produced from fossil fuels, you will also cut your greenhouse gas emissions
  • Each tonne of greenhouse gas avoided will save several hundred dollars depending on the type of energy used (exact savings will depend on the price you pay for each type of energy)
  • More money can be saved by cutting consumption of other products and services, the manufacture of which generates greenhouse gases, such as water, paper, metals, glass and plastics
  • For every kWh of energy you generate from renewable sources, such as the sun, the wind, or water, you reduce pollution by almost 1kg of CO2
  • An average household can save several tonnes of greenhouse gas and hundreds of dollars each year
